The Marlia mirror is a frame-less, free floating, tempered glassthat was inspired by the French technique of Verre Eglomise in which artist's literally painted the back of clear glass so that when viewed from the front the painting is brought to life under the depth of the glass. This piece of a beautiful colorful abstract takes that same tempered glass and displays a beveled mirror in front of it. Four strong steel hangers are attached to the back of the mirror for a quick and easy vertical or horizontal installation.

What is the benefit of the tempered glass used in this mirror?
This mirror is crafted with tempered glass, which is significantly stronger and more impact-resistant than standard glass. In the unlikely event of a break, tempered glass is engineered to crumble into small, blunt cubes rather than sharp, jagged shards. This makes it an exceptionally safe and durable choice for high-traffic areas like entryways or for homes with active children and pets.
